Regardless of whether you need insurance for your home, vehicles, life, or something else, there are two common ways to buy a policy; work with an insurance broker who represents several companies or buy directly from the insurance company itself. While buying direct may seem easier or less expensive, it pays to use an insurance broker.
An insurance broker does not work for a single insurance company; they represent several quality insurance carriers and bring broad knowledge of different companies and their policy options. A broker can quickly get quotes from multiple insurers, allowing you to compare ‘apples to apples’ across companies. A good insurance broker starts by asking questions to learn about what you need. Do you have special circumstances? For example, do you have a valuable collection that requires special coverage? An insurance broker will know how to include that coverage either on its own or with your homeowners policy.
Because an insurance broker represents several companies, they can shop around to find the best coverage at the best price, tailored exactly to what you need. For example, if your teenage son has a less-than-perfect driving record, a broker will know who can provide the best policy at the lowest rate. An insurance broker can also advise you on ways to bundle your coverage, which will save you money.
A broker works for you, not a specific insurance company, so they know what to do to find you the right coverage at the best price, and won't try to sell you coverage you don’t need. Insurance companies also add new options all the time; your broker can help keep you up to date and offer new options that continue to protect you and your family.
